Mahindra partners with MSTC to set up country’s first auto shredding facility

Auto-shredding in India is largely an unorganised activity at present with vehicles long past their usable life still in use, especially in rural and semi-urban India.

Mahindra Intertrade, a part of the Mahindra & Mahindra Group, has signed a memorandum of understanding (MoU) with MSTC (a government of India enterprise formerly known as Metal Scrap Trading Corporation Limited) to set up India’s first auto shredding facility.
